The day of my awakening ceremony has arrived.

Father and I have already ridden a carriage on its way to the imperial palace where the ceremony will take place. 

we arrive at the gate, and the gaurds see the Blackwood crest on our carriage and let us in.

Meanwhile, Nathan, Natalie and Lady Vanessa who are riding in the carriage behind us are stopped since their carriage doesn't have the Blackwood crest on it. 

hah, our carriage is a six-seater. There was no need to do this. 

They are not good enough to sit in the same carriage as us. They are too weak.

That's what my father said. But I still don't understand why the carriage doesn't have the Blackwood crest on it. 

As if he read my mind, Father looks at the gaurds and says, "Good. he won't let them inside. it should take them a while to prove their identity, so they won't be arriving at the same time as us, thankfully." 

Our carriage goes through the imperial garden on a beautifully paved road with hundreds of carefully assorted flowers on both sides. They are all very beautiful.

And very poisonous.

The imperial family seems to have very strange tastes in flowers.

"Oh, father. Look at these beautiful flowers, how I would love to make you a crown of them, befitting of your status." I say innocently.

I'm sure Father knows they are poisonous because he's been on many expeditions, but his 10-year-old son couldn't possibly know that and he likely wouldn't hold it against him.

Father flinches as if he intuitively felt threatened, but only for a second. He then immediately fixes his expression and smiles.

'How sweet. If only he knew they were poisonous, haha. ' I can practically read his thoughts written on his face.

You should have trusted your intuition, Father.

"I would love that, Cassius. But I think it would look better on your mother, Aurora. Flowers are very feminine after all." He smiled heartwarmingly with the love of a father in his eyes, then patted my head.

If I didn't know any better I could almost believe he genuinely loved me from the way he smiled and looked caringly at me.

But it would be foolish to hope he's anything other than what I know he is.

Aurora he utters my mother's name with such malice. I understand that as the master of the magic tower, she is his biggest rival, but if he hated her so much how did he make a child with her?

Speaking of which, My Mother will be at my awakening ceremony. I haven't seen her in 10 years.

I can't decide whether I hate my father or mother more. Father pretended to love me my whole life, only to abandon me.

And mother ignored me until the day of my awakening ceremony, only to go back to ignoring me once it was over. 

I don't even know anything about my mother other than what is basic knowledge like how she's the master of the magic tower. 

We arrived in front of the palace's inner gates and the carriage stopped moving. Father and I disembark from the carriage and enter the imperial palace.

We go to the throne room to greet the emperor who is sitting on a throne a few steps above the ground we are standing on.

"I greet the sun of the karavan empire." Father says bowing his head slightly

That bow would usually be considered disrespectful in the face of an emperor but father has almost enough power to rival the emperor so no one can really say anything about it.

I'm going to skip the bow entirely.

I don't want to lower my head to this guy at all.

Surely a 'Benevolent Emperor' such as him will forgive a 10 year old boy for his ignorance.

The emperor glares at me, annoyed by the fact I didn't so much as lower my head. "Is this the son that will awaken today, Lucas?" He asks.

"Yes. My son here, will be an S-rank." Father replies proudly.

"Really? He will be just like his mother then," the emperor snarks holding his chin while resting his elbow on the arm rest of the throne.

Both my father and my mother are S-ranks. Did he say that just to spite my father?

"Don't say such scary things, your majesty. I want my son to grow up to be a strong man." My father replies, smiling politely.

"Are you saying the master of the magic tower is weak?" The emperor asks, glaring at Duke Blackwood.

"Well, she's clearly not strong enough to control her urges otherwise Cassius wouldn't be here."

They silently glare at each other for a few seconds. Is this a staring contest?

The emperor breaks the silence with a laugh, "If I recall, neither of you were strong enough to control your urges."

Urges? I don't understand.

"Let's please change the topic your majesty. This isn't what we've come here to discuss." Father says, side eyeing me as if to signal to the emperor that I'm here.

"Of course, " The emperor looks at me, and grins.

Strange. Is there a secret behind my birth I don't know about?

"Young Lord, I have a son around your age would you spend time with him in the garden as me and your father talk?" The emperor asks, but he isn't actually asking, he wants me to leave the room and I can't say no.

He's definitely referring to prince Nero.

I don't know whether to be bothered by the fact I'm going to the garden or by the fact I'm going to Nero.

Actually, yes I do. It's Nero. Definitely Nero.

A servant takes me out of the room and to a garden that's different from the one I saw on my way in. I don't know why I assumed I'd be going to the garden full of poisonous flowers.

This garden is full of beautiful but non poisonous flowers, swings and slides. It's the type of garden children would play in.

I see Nero sitting beneath a tree reading a book. It seems weird to me, the Nero I knew wasn't much of a reader. Though, it's not as weird as the fact the garden isn't on fire.

Is this how Nero was like before he awakened? A normal person who wasn't crazy about fire?

In my past life, I only met Nero after he awakened. Did I meet him earlier because I didn't bow my head which caused the timeline to change?

Such a small thing changed so much. I need to be careful what I change if I want to have the advantage of knowing the future.

I watch Nero for a few seconds, he looks so peaceful while he's reading. I like how he isn't trying to set me on fire. Or anyone on fire.

In my past life, anyone who crossed paths with Nero regardless of their status, gender, or race would be met with fire.

Seeing him like this makes me curious, about how different he is before awakening. I go up to Nero, and just as I'm about to introduce myself, I notice the book he's reading.

The Journey of Fire: 10 ways to burn

...

Yeah, I take back everything I thought about not being crazy about fire.

That seems like a complicated book for a 9 year old, though. I can't decide between being impressed by his reading level, and being worried for the future of the empire.

Nero looks up at me, and I realize that I was blocking the light from the sun, which must have made him notice I was there despite him being so immersed in that book.

"Greetings, I'm Cassius Blackwood. The youngest son of Duke Blackwood." I say putting my hand out for a handshake.

Nero looks at my hand for a second, then smiles "Nice to meet you, I'm Nero. " He reaches his hand out and shakes my hand.

And before I can exchange the gratitude I see small sparks appear near his hand, which make me instinctively let go and take a few steps back.

"Oho, you have fast reflexes, Cassius." Nero laughs loudly, tilting his head back.

He's not even awakened yet! Where are the sparks coming from??

I look at him confused, but then he rolls up part of his sleeve.

"It's called a lighter. It sets things on fire. " He says, showing me a small metal magic contraption that I've never seen before. How do the mana crystals fit in that?

"It sets things on fire without even using magic. "Nero says proudly, as if he read my mind.

"How?" I ask amazed by the lighter. How can it set things on fire without magic?

"It was made by a powerful craftsman from another world where magic isn't needed." Nero says, causing the lighter to make sparks fly.

Another world? If he didn't want to tell me, he could have just said so. No need to lie about it.

"Ah, yes. And I suppose people travel in steel eggs on wheels instead of carriages in that world?" I retort.

"If you don't believe me, that's fine. Suit yourself." Nero grins "but, hey, want to play a fun game with me?" Nero asks.

"No." I reply without hesitating. I'm quite sure I know what kind of game Nero wants to play.

He's going to chase me around the playground trying to set me on fire like he used to.

I thought I was safe since he hadn't awakened yet, but seems that's not the case.

"Suit yourself," Nero laughs, tilting his head back in amusement and looking at me as if he just found something very interesting.

I leave Nero to his book, and head back inside to the imperial palace, before bumping into a woman wearing a hooded cloak.

"Oh, sorry." I say, trying to shrug off the person I bumped into, but then she grabs me by the wrist before I get to walk away.

I turn around to look at her, and she takes off her hood.

"Cassius. It's me." A woman with purple eyes just like mine and silver hair says coldly but with a hint of warmth in her voice.

Mother?

In my past life I rarely saw her, she didn't show any interest in me except the day of my awakening ceremony.

I've seen photos of her, and I'd see her on formal occasions sometimes, she's also the only person in the empire with silver hair, so I can't really pretend not to know her.

"And you are?" I ask arrogantly as if dirt just touched me. Yeah, I'm a bit petty sometimes.

"..." She looks at me sorrowfully as if sad I didn't recognize her "I'm your mom, Cassius." She says before turning around and putting her hood back on.

Your mom

That's an overly familiar way of introducing yourself. She could have said 'your biological mother' or 'the master of the magic tower' but instead she chose to say this.

Why? Doesn't she realize what she sounds like ? You can't say that after abandoning me, 'mom'.

I grit my teeth. She is just as two-faced as my father.

I watch her walk away, and then see her disappear into thin air. Right, she's an S-rank mage. Teleportation is nothing to her.

But if she could teleport just like that, why did she even bother walking in the hallway?

...

There's no way, right?
